copper is a metal and has a cu2+ ion that reacts with a nonmetal, bromine, which has an ion of br-. predict the ratio of copper to bromine in an ionic compound assuming the ions bond in the reaction.

Explanation:

Step1: Use charge balance principle

In an ionic compound, the total positive charge equals the total negative charge. Let the number of \(Cu^{2 +}\) ions be \(x\) and the number of \(Br^{-}\) ions be \(y\). Then the total positive charge is \(2x\) and the total negative charge is \(y\).

Step2: Set up charge - balance equation

We have \(2x=y\). To find the ratio of \(Cu\) to \(Br\) (\(x:y\)), from \(2x = y\), we can rewrite it as \(x:y=1:2\)

Answer:

The ratio of copper to bromine is \(1:2\)
